The #Illegitimate SCOTUS has said that racial gerrymanders are not acceptable, but it keeps allowing obvious racial gerrymanders to stand:

The Supreme Court issued an order Tuesday reinstating Louisiana’s congressional map, meaning the state will hold the 2022 elections under district lines a federal judge had struck down for violating the Voting Rights Act.

The decision from the high court resets the map, for at least the 2022 election, to one Republican legislators drew earlier this year.

This is one of those Shadow Docket decisions that go unsigned, but given that the 3 liberals dissented, you can guess that this would be another 6-3 decision if it made it to the Court, and as we all know Chief Justice John Roberts dislikes the Voting Rights Act.
